The mangrove forest in Otrabanda is reconnected to the sea

Local | By Correspondent September 15, 2020

WILLEMSTAD - Yesterday the mangrove forest at Rif, Otrabanda was connected to the sea. The restoration and cleaning work of the first part of the nature reserve has reached the point where seawater is allowed to flow in.

The whole operation took two days.

Work on the second section between Corendon and Coney Island has also started. As many mangrove trees as possible will be preserved and replanted where possible.

There is also dredging for a better circulation of the water in the nature reserve.
